18810406
0x8afcd3f146b43f4b4255ae73950200db411ff23d22b05bf8df70220db8bfbece
Transactions141
Height18810406
Confirmations616057
Timestamp181 days 23 hours ago
Size (bytes)208546
Version
Merkle Root
Nonce0x0000000000000000
Bits
Difficulty0x0

Transactions

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ers
ERC20 Token Transfers